The brand, owned by Tata Global Beverages, reintroduced the Tea Folk in 2010 after a 10-year hiatus. They returned with the endline, "That's better. That's Tetley". The characters will feature less prominently in this campaign, with actors taking a more central role. The ads, by agency Dare ...

The campaign, the last by Dare before the account moves to JWT, launched last weekend with a TV ad showing a father and son overcoming the daily challenges of working on a farm while portraying the hard work that goes into making each loaf of bread. It will be supported by radio, digital and PR ...
The 1.40 loaf, which comes in wholemeal and white variants, is made from 100% British wheat and is Hovis biggest launch of the year.
